Aluminium frame windows include several benefits, making them a popular option for numerous homeowners.
2.1 Strength and Durability
Aluminium is significantly strong, permitting for slimmer frames that do not compromise structural stability. This strength contributes to the long life-span of aluminium windows, typically surpassing 30 years.
2.2 Aesthetic Appeal
Readily available in different surfaces, colours, and designs, aluminium windows can be customized to fit any architectural design. This flexibility makes them ideal for both contemporary and standard structures.
2.3 Energy Efficiency
Modern aluminium windows are often geared up with thermal break innovation which improves their insulating homes, lowering heat loss or gain, and, subsequently, energy expenses.
2.4 Low Maintenance
Unlike wood, aluminium does not need regular painting or staining. A basic wash with soap and water is typically sufficient to keep them looking new.
2.5 Environmentally Friendly
Aluminium is 100% recyclable and can be recycled numerous times without losing its residential or commercial properties, making it an environmentally friendly choice.
3. Disadvantages of Aluminium Frame Windows
In spite of their various benefits, aluminium frame windows likewise have some downsides.
3.1 Cost
Aluminium windows can be more expensive in advance compared to conventional products like vinyl or wood. Nevertheless, the long life expectancy can offset the initial investment in time.
3.2 Heat Conductivity
While thermal break technology improves energy effectiveness, aluminium frames can still perform heat if not properly insulated, leading to prospective convenience problems in severe environments.
3.3 Scratching and Denting
The surface area of Aluminium Window can scratch or damage quicker than other products, which might impact the aesthetic appeal gradually.
4. Secret Features of Aluminium Frame Windows
When considering aluminium frame windows, numerous crucial features ought to be examined:
4.1 Frame Styles
Aluminium windows come in different designs, including sash, moving, awning, and repaired frames. Selecting the ideal style depends upon the function and aesthetic preferences.
4.2 Finishes and Colors
Aluminium frames are readily available in a wide spectrum of finishes, consisting of anodized, powder-coated, and painted options, enabling personalization to match any design style.
4.3 Glazing Options
Double or triple glazing is frequently suggested for aluminium windows to boost energy effectiveness and sound insulation.
4.4 Security Features
Lots of aluminium windows are created with enhanced security functions such as enhanced frames and multi-point locking systems, offering peace of mind to property owners.

6. Upkeep Tips
Although aluminium windows are low upkeep, a couple of basic steps can lengthen their life and keep their appearance:
Regular Cleaning: Clean the frames with soap and water at least two times a year to avoid dirt build-up.Inspect Seals: Check the seals and weatherstripping routinely for wear and tear, and change as essential to maintain energy performance.Lube Hardware: Oil moving parts such as hinges and locks yearly to guarantee smooth operation.Avoid Abrasives: Use non-abrasive products when cleaning to prevent scratching the surface area.7. F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TION7.1 How long do aluminium frame windows last?
Aluminium frame windows can last for over 30 years with correct maintenance.
7.2 Do aluminium frame windows provide great insulation?
Modern aluminium windows with thermal break technology provide good insulation, decreasing energy intake.
7.3 Can aluminium windows rust?
No, aluminium does not rust; however, it can corrode if not effectively preserved or exposed to harsh conditions over time.
7.4 Are aluminium windows eco-friendly?
Yes, aluminium is recyclable, making it an eco-friendly choice for window frames.
7.5 What is the cost of aluminium frame windows?
The cost differs depending upon size, design, and personalization options, but they can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window.
